Menu

#1 2 updates of the database when not created

open
nobody
None
5
2012-08-08
2012-08-08
Nils
No

After a fresh install (or a rm -rf /var/db/pkgin/), no matter what the argument is, pkgin asks for updating the database and exits if the answer is no.
The problem is, if the argument is "-f update", pkgin updates the database twice...

To reproduce :
root@vhost:~# uname -rs
NetBSD 5.1
root@vhost:~# pkgin -v
pkgin 0.6.2 for NetBSD-5.1 x86_64 (using SQLite 3.7.13)
root@vhost:~# rm -rf /var/db/pkgin/
# the following command will act as expected
root@vhost:~# pkgin up
Database needs to be updated.
proceed ? [Y/n] y
reading local summary...
processing local summary...
updating database: 100%
pkg_summary.bz2 100% 97KB 97.3KB/s 97.3KB/s 00:00
processing remote summary (http://url.of.my.custom.repo/packages/All/)...
updating database: 100%
database for http://url.of.my.custom.repo/packages/All/ is up-to-date
root@vhost:~# rm -rf /var/db/pkgin/
# the foloowing command will update the database twice instead of one
root@vhost:~# pkgin -f up
Database needs to be updated.
proceed ? [Y/n] y
reading local summary...
processing local summary...
updating database: 100%
pkg_summary.bz2 100% 97KB 97.3KB/s 97.3KB/s 00:00
cleaning database from http://url.of.my.custom.repo/packages/All/ entries...
processing remote summary (http://url.of.my.custom.repo/packages/All/)...
updating database: 100%
pkg_summary.bz2 100% 97KB 97.3KB/s 97.3KB/s 00:00
processing remote summary (http://url.of.my.custom.repo/packages/All/)...
updating database: 100%

Discussion


Log in to post a comment.